How to Mitigate the Dependencies of ChatGPT-4o in Engineering Education
Abstract
The rapid evolution of large multimodal models (LMMs) has significantly impacted modern teaching and learning, especially in computer engineering. While LMMs offer extensive opportunities for enhancing learning, they also risk undermining traditional teaching methods and fostering excessive reliance on automated solutions. To counter this, we have developed strategies within curriculum to reduce the dependencies on LMMs that represented by ChatGPT-4o. These include designing course topics that encourage hands-on problem-solving. The proposed strategies were demonstrated through an actual course implementation. Preliminary results show that the methods effectively enhance student engagement and understanding, balancing the benefits of technology with the preservation of traditional learning principles.
